Chipajhar Population - Nuapada, Orissa

Chipajhar is a small village located in NUAPADA Block of Nuapada district, Orissa with total 51 families residing. The Chipajhar village has population of 192 of which 91 are males while 101 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Chipajhar village population of children with age 0-6 is 28 which makes up 14.58 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Chipajhar village is 1110 which is higher than Orissa state average of 979. Child Sex Ratio for the Chipajhar as per census is 1154, higher than Orissa average of 941.

Chipajhar village has lower literacy rate compared to Orissa. In 2011, literacy rate of Chipajhar village was 48.17 % compared to 72.87 % of Orissa. In Chipajhar Male literacy stands at 66.67 % while female literacy rate was 31.40 %.

Caste Factor

In Chipajhar village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 41.67 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 1.56 % of total population in Chipajhar village.

Work Profile

In Chipajhar village out of total population, 76 were engaged in work activities. 75.00 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 25.00 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 76 workers engaged in Main Work, 19 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 1 were Agricultural labourer.
